Factors Affecting Consumer Buying Behavior of Cell Phones among College Students in LPU-Laguna

Abstract:

The structure of consumer purchasing decisions is changing on a daily basis. It is governed by several elements that influence their purchasing decisions. Because of dynamic changes in customer requirements and tastes, the evolution of mobile phones and technology has been prolonged across a lengthy history of invention and advancement. Cell phones have become indispensable to many individuals all around the world. The ability to communicate with family and business contacts, as well as access your email, are just a few of the reasons for mobile phones' growing relevance. Cell phones are also thought to be beneficial in the realm of education. When pupils were given homework, they would go to the library and hunt for books. Students may now readily get solutions to their inquiries no matter where they are.
